Marc N. Coutanche is a scholar working on Cognitive Neuroscience, Developmental and Educational Psychology and Experimental and Cognitive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Marc N. Coutanche has authored 32 papers receiving a total of 836 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 27 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ience, 7 papers in Developmental and Educational Psychology and 5 papers in Experimental and Cognitive Psychology. Recurrent topics in Marc N. Coutanche’s work include Face Recognition and Perception (12 papers), Neural dynamics and brain function (11 papers) and Memory and Neural Mechanisms (10 papers). Marc N. Coutanche is often cited by papers focused on Face Recognition and Perception (12 papers), Neural dynamics and brain function (11 papers) and Memory and Neural Mechanisms (10 papers). Marc N. Coutanche collaborates with scholars based in United States, Finland and United Kingdom. Marc N. Coutanche's co-authors include Sharon L. Thompson‐Schill, Stefano Anzellotti, Robert T. Schultz, Anneli Kylliäinen, Jari K. Hietanen, Simon Wallace, Jukka Leppänen, James Cusack, Anthony Bailey and Julie A. Fiez and has published in prestigious journals such as NeuroImage, Trends in Cognitive Sciences and Cerebral Cortex.
